639 evacuated from Petite Savanne, Dubique –Some refuse to leave

0
DOMINICA -- Five hundred and eighteen residents were evacuated from Petite Savanne and 121 from Dubique up to August 31 but some persons are refusing to leave the communities. Prime Minister Roosevelt Skerrit said 409 residents were evacuated from Petite Savanne on August 31 while109 persons were evacuated from that same community on August 30. UPDATE: 11 confirmed dead, 21 missing

0
DOMINICA -- Prime Minister Roosevelt Skerrit has said that 11 persons have been confirmed dead and 21 missing as a result of Tropical Storm Erika. The Prime Minister had earlier indicated that 20 persons had died as a result of the storm. Two French nationals are among those missing.
